Understanding Your Iron Deficiency
Before considering any supplement, it is crucial to understand that iron deficiency can cause significant health issues if left untreated, and a diagnosis should always come from a healthcare professional. Common symptoms include extreme tiredness, pale skin, shortness of breath, headaches, and brittle nails. A blood test is necessary to determine the severity of the deficiency and to rule out other causes of anemia. Once diagnosed, addressing the root cause, whether it's dietary intake, chronic blood loss, or malabsorption, is key to effective treatment.
Types of Oral Iron Supplements: A Comparison
Oral iron supplements are typically the first-line treatment for iron deficiency anemia. The "best" option is highly individual and often involves a trade-off between bioavailability and gastrointestinal side effects. Here is a comparison of common oral iron supplements:
| Type of Iron | Elemental Iron Content | Absorption/Bioavailability | Common Side Effects | Best For... | 
|---|---|---|---|---|
| Ferrous Sulfate | ~20% | High (for a salt) | High risk of constipation, nausea, and stomach cramps | First-line treatment, but with potentially high GI discomfort. | 
| Ferrous Fumarate | ~33% | Good | Similar to ferrous sulfate, but some find it slightly better tolerated. | Individuals who react poorly to ferrous sulfate. | 
| Ferrous Gluconate | ~12% | Lower than sulfate/fumarate | Fewer side effects than ferrous sulfate. | Those with sensitive stomachs or lower iron needs. | 
| Ferrous Bisglycinate | Varies | High; amino acid chelate is easily absorbed. | Much gentler on the stomach, lower risk of constipation. | Anyone sensitive to traditional iron salts, vegetarians, and vegans. | 
| Heme Iron Polypeptide | Varies | Excellent; derived from animal sources. | Generally well-tolerated, few GI side effects. | Individuals with malabsorption issues or severe deficiency, as prescribed by a doctor. | 
Choosing the Right Supplement for You
Selecting the right supplement involves careful consideration of several factors. Your doctor's guidance is essential, as they can recommend a type based on your specific health status and tolerance. For example, individuals with sensitive digestive systems may be better suited for a chelated or heme iron form rather than a ferrous salt, which is often harsher. Your ability to tolerate the supplement is a key predictor of compliance and successful treatment over the long term.
How to Maximize Iron Absorption
To ensure your body makes the most of the iron you consume, consider these tips:
- Take with Vitamin C: Consuming your supplement with a source of vitamin C, such as orange juice, significantly enhances the absorption of non-heme iron.
- Empty Stomach: Taking iron supplements on an empty stomach, about one hour before or two hours after meals, can improve absorption, if tolerated.
- Avoid Inhibitors: Separate iron intake from calcium supplements, dairy products, tea, coffee, and high-fiber foods by at least two hours as they can hinder absorption.
- Cook with Cast Iron: Cooking acidic foods in a cast-iron skillet can naturally increase dietary iron.
Minimizing Side Effects
Side effects like constipation, nausea, and stomach pain are common. To minimize discomfort:
- Start Low: Begin with a smaller dose and gradually increase it as recommended by your doctor.
- Intermittent Dosing: Taking iron every other day may reduce side effects with similar effectiveness, especially for ferrous salts.
- Gentle Formulations: Consider a chelated form like ferrous bisglycinate if ferrous salts cause significant discomfort.
- Increase Fiber and Water: Higher fluid intake and fiber-rich foods can help with constipation.
Natural Ways to Support Iron Levels
While supplements are often necessary, an iron-rich diet helps maintain healthy levels. Heme iron (from animal sources) is more easily absorbed than non-heme iron (from plants).
- Heme Iron Sources: Include lean red meat, poultry, and seafood.
- Non-Heme Iron Sources: Incorporate lentils, beans, tofu, spinach, nuts, and fortified cereals. Combining non-heme sources with vitamin C enhances absorption.
When Oral Supplements Aren't Enough
For severe cases, or individuals with malabsorption disorders like celiac disease or IBD, IV iron therapy may be necessary. This bypasses the digestive system for more rapid and complete iron repletion and is an option when oral supplements are ineffective or not tolerated.
Conclusion: The Best Supplement to Raise Iron Levels is Individualized
There is no single "best" supplement for everyone. The most effective choice depends on your specific needs, tolerance, and medical guidance. Ferrous bisglycinate offers high bioavailability with minimal side effects, making it a good option for many. Traditional ferrous salts are effective and inexpensive but can cause GI issues. The best approach is to consult a healthcare professional to determine the ideal supplement and dosage for your situation, ensuring you maximize absorption while minimizing side effects. Combine supplementation with a balanced diet and other healthy habits for the most successful outcome.
